Home > Error Log > Php Log Error Location

Php Log Error Location

Contents

Problem to left align within a split Why do units (from physics) behave like numbers? Find the super palindromes! Message is sent to PHP's system logger, using the OS' system logging mechanism or a file, depending on what the error_log configuration is set to in php.ini 1 - Message is Join them; it only takes a minute: Sign up Here's how it works: Anybody can ask a question Anybody can answer The best answers are voted up and rise to the navigate to this website

Do I need to do this? Join them; it only takes a minute: Sign up Where can I find error log files? A relative path will be resolved based on the location of the generating script, and you'll get a log file in each directory you have scripts in. on the rendered webpage), so no, it doesn't affect logging. http://stackoverflow.com/questions/5127838/where-does-php-store-the-error-log-php5-apache-fastcgi-cpanel

Php Error Log Ubuntu

This is the only message type where the fourth parameter, extra_headers is used. 2 No longer an option. 3 message is appended to the file destination. It could be listed as either /var/log/httpd/error_log or /var/log/apache2/error_log but it might also be listed as simply logs/error_log. Really lame behavior for relative definitions, to have log files spread all over the htdocs folder, and no idea where to start looking at. Was the Boeing 747 designed to be supersonic?

extra_headers The extra headers. How much interest did Sauron have in Erebor? Output the Hebrew alphabet Previous company name is ISIS, how to list on CV? Php Logarithm If this directive is not set, errors are sent to the SAPI error logger.

this does not mention a log location for me. –Sirex Mar 24 at 1:27 @Sirex does php -info output anything? Php.ini Error Log Parameters message The error message that should be logged. Copy the PHP 5 binaries to "C:\php".
2. snip gmain 12148 12274 user 13r REG 252,1 32768 661814 /home/user/.local/share/gvfs-metadata/home-11ab0393.log gmain 12148 12274 user 21r REG 252,1 32768 662622 /home/user/.local/share/gvfs-metadata/root-56222fe2.log gvfs-udis 12246 user mem REG 252,1 55384 790567 /lib/x86_64-linux-gnu/libsystemd-login.so.0.7.1 ==>

For example if error_log is set to /var/log/apache/php.errors, type the following to display error log:$ tail -f /var/log/apache/php.errors
$ grep something /var/log/apache/php.errors
$ vi /var/log/apache/php.errorsSee also:PHP Log All Errors to a Php Debug Log Specifies the error message to log type Optional. Not the answer you're looking for? ini_set(‘error_log', ‘script_errors.log') ini_set(‘log_errors', ‘On') ini_set(‘display_errors', ‘Off')Note the file "script_errors.log" may need a full path, and should be writeable by the Apache web server user.

Php.ini Error Log

share|improve this answer answered Feb 26 '11 at 15:51 mailo 1,8211217 add a comment| up vote 5 down vote It appears that by default php does not log errors anywhere, the http://php.net/manual/en/function.error-log.php Top 10 Tutorials HTML Tutorial CSS Tutorial JavaScript Tutorial W3.CSS Tutorial Bootstrap Tutorial SQL Tutorial PHP Tutorial jQuery Tutorial Angular Tutorial XML Tutorial Top 10 References HTML Reference CSS Reference JavaScript Php Error Log Ubuntu www-data) fixed the problem. add a note Error Handling Functions debug_backtrace debug_print_backtrace error_clear_last error_get_last error_log error_reporting restore_error_handler restore_exception_handler set_error_handler set_exception_handler trigger_error user_error Copyright © 2001-2016 The PHP Group My PHP.net Contact Php Error Log Windows error-handling php share|improve this question edited Aug 24 '15 at 9:33 n611x007 3,12522643 asked Feb 26 '11 at 15:43 PHPLOVER 1,986103045 8 On Linux, either /var/log/httpd/error_log or /var/log/apache2/error.log.

The changes probably won't take effect until Apache is restarted. useful reference share|improve this answer edited Jan 8 '15 at 19:16 answered Jan 8 '15 at 17:55 Thomas Bennett 40438 add a comment| up vote 1 down vote whereever you want it to, What ever folder you want your logs deposited to, don't create the log file yourself, let php do it for you. See more here: http://www.php.net/manual/en/ref.errorfunc.php#53025 share|improve this answer answered Aug 6 '13 at 12:27 anemone928 514 Thanks, this solved my issue. Php.ini Error_log

Not the answer you're looking for? I'm surprised this isn't already an answer! What is the main spoken language in Kiev: Ukrainian or Russian? my review here If multiple scripts share the same log file, but run as different users, whichever script logs an error first owns the file, and calls to error_log() run as a different user

Unexpected PHP dies when 2GByte of file log reached (on systems having upper file size limit).
A work aorund is rotate logs :) up down 2 m308 ¶7 years ago Php Log_errors Previous company name is ISIS, how to list on CV? I start by looking at /etc/httpd/conf/httpd.conf or /etc/apache2/httpd.conf and search for error_log.

If not set it will be usually logged in the web server's error log. –air4x Oct 11 '12 at 7:47 Look for error_log in php.ini, if you use php-fpm,

Tutorials, references, and examples are constantly reviewed to avoid errors, but we cannot warrant full correctness of all content. In php.ini, I have:log_errors = Onerror_reporting = E_ALLerror_log = /var/log/php.logI touched /var/log/php.log, chowned it to apache, and restarted httpd But nothing is being written to /var/log/php.log or /var/log/httpd/error_log or anywhere else asked 5 years ago viewed 33413 times active 5 years ago Related 0phpMyAdmin randomly shows blank content pages?0PHP / Postgre Problem on Mac0Why is Mac OS X 10.6 using /usr/lib to Nginx Php Error Log Is it illegal to DDoS a phishing page?

Command line PHP falls back to stderr because the log file is (usually) only writable by the webserver. up down 2 frank at booksku dot com ¶9 years ago To log a multi-line message, either log each line individually or write the message to another file. up down -6 marques at displague dot com ¶11 years ago Beware Should I boost his character level to match the rest of the group? get redirected here for example it may be an fpm package of debian running on nginx. –n611x007 Aug 24 '15 at 9:32 add a comment| up vote 69 down vote Try phpinfo() and check

Its meaning depends on the message_type parameter as described above. Human vs apes: What advantages do humans have over apes? This site is not affiliated with Linus Torvalds or The Open Group in any way.